Minimum Wage
The lowest legal hourly wage that workers can be paid by employers, a measure aimed at protecting workers from unduly low pay.
Equilibrium Market Wage
The wage rate at which the quantity of labor supplied equals the quantity of labor demanded in a particular market.
Bricklayers
Skilled tradespeople who lay bricks, blocks, and other types of building components to construct or repair walls, partitions, arches, and other structures.
Compensating Differentials
Wage differences across jobs that reflect the fact that some jobs are less pleasant or more dangerous than others.
